Power Generation – This is the North Eastern Electric Power Corporation Limited (NEEPCO) facility located in Mizoram. I understand it's primarily known for its role in generating hydroelectric power, serving as a key infrastructure project for the region's energy needs.
Why it's significant
Regional Powerhouse – NEEPCO’s operations in Mizoram, particularly through projects like the Tuirial Hydro Electric Project, are crucial for supplying electricity to the state and other parts of the Northeast. I see it as a significant industrial and developmental landmark for the area.

Good to know
Energy Source – The Tuirial Hydro Electric Project is a major project managed by NEEPCO in Mizoram. It utilizes the Tuirial River for power generation and plays a vital role in the socio-economic development of the state.
